P0202 on 2011-2014 Chevrolet Camaro: Injector Circuit Malfunction Causes and Fixes
On a 2011-2014 Camaro, code P0202 usually means a faulty fuel injector for cylinder 2 or a damaged wiring harness. A GM Technical Service Bulletin (#PIP4924D) points to wire chafing as a known issue. For V8s, cylinder 2 is the front passenger side; for V6s, it's the front driver's side. Expect to pay $50-$150 for a new injector and check wiring carefully before replacing parts.
- P0202 on a 2011-2014 Camaro means an electrical problem with the cylinder 2 fuel injector circuit.
- Before replacing the injector, thoroughly inspect the wiring harness for damage, as this is a known issue noted in a GM TSB.
- A faulty fuel injector is the next most likely cause. You can confirm this by swapping it with another cylinder's injector.
- Locating cylinder 2 is key: on V6 engines it's the front driver's side cylinder; on V8s it's the front passenger's side cylinder.
- Driving with this code is not recommended as it can lead to costly damage to the catalytic converter.
What's Unique About the 2011-2014 Chevrolet CAMARO
For the fifth-generation Camaro (2010-2015), General Motors issued Technical Service Bulletin #PIP4924D, which includes the 2011-2014 model years and code P0202. This bulletin specifically advises technicians to inspect the fuel injector wiring harness for damage, such as rubbing against the intake manifold, valve covers, or fuel lines. This suggests that wiring issues are a known weak point on this platform and should be a primary area of inspection. A later GM Preliminary Information bulletin (PIE0802) from September 2024 was issued to investigate this code further, requesting technicians to photograph the cam shaft housing cover insulator and the harness to document contact points, indicating this is an ongoing area of concern for GM.

Symptoms You May Notice
- Check Engine Light is on (may be flashing)
- Service Stabilitrak message on the driver information center 🎬 Watch: Diagnosing Stabilitrak and misfire codes on a Camaro
- Rough or shaking idle
- Engine misfire or stumbling
- Hesitation and poor acceleration
- Reduced fuel economy
- Fuel smell from the exhaust
- A faulty spark plug or ignition coil can cause a cylinder 2 misfire (P0302), leading a mechanic to suspect the fuel system. While P0202 is an electrical circuit code, one owner reported a badly fouled spark plug was a contributing factor to their misfire issue that accompanied the P0202 code. It's wise to check the state of the spark plug for cylinder 2 as part of the diagnosis.
Most Likely Causes
- Faulty Cylinder 2 Fuel Injector 🔴 High Probability → Shop Fuel Injector Injectors are a common failure item over time due to heat cycles and internal coil failure. Owners report injectors failing around 55,000 to 95,000 miles.
How to confirm: Swap the cylinder 2 injector with an adjacent one (e.g., cylinder 4). If the trouble code changes to P0204, the injector is faulty. You can also test the injector's internal resistance with a multimeter. For V8 (LS3/L99) port injectors, a good reading is between 11-14 Ohms. For V6 (LFX) direct injectors, the resistance is much lower, around 1.5-2.0 Ohms. An open (infinite resistance) or shorted (near zero) reading indicates failure.
Typical fix: Replace the faulty fuel injector. It is often recommended to replace all injectors on that bank if they are high-mileage.
Est. part cost: $50-$150 - Damaged Injector Wiring or Connector 🔴 High Probability GM TSB #PIP4924D and PIE0802 specifically call out wiring harness chafing against engine components as a cause for injector codes on this platform. Engine vibration and heat can degrade the wiring loom and connectors over time, causing an open or short circuit.
How to confirm: Visually inspect the wiring harness leading to the cylinder 2 injector. Look for any signs of rubbing, melting, or broken wires, especially where the harness passes over the intake manifold, valve covers, and near the cam shaft housing cover insulator. Use a 'noid' light to confirm if the electrical signal is reaching the connector. Check the connector for corrosion or scorching, as seen by one owner.
Typical fix: Repair the damaged section of wire and secure the harness away from sharp edges or hot components using zip ties or conduit. If the connector is damaged, replace the connector pigtail.
Est. part cost: $15-$40 - Powertrain Control Module (PCM) Failure ⚪ Low Probability → Shop Engine Control Module (ECM) While rare, the internal driver circuit within the PCM that controls the injector can fail.
How to confirm: This should be the last resort after thoroughly testing the injector and wiring. If a noid light does not flash at the injector connector and the wiring is confirmed to have continuity from the injector to the PCM, the injector driver in the PCM may have failed.
Typical fix: Replace and reprogram the PCM.
Est. part cost: $300-$800
Diagnosis Steps
- Identify Cylinder 2: For V6 (3.6L LLT/LFX) engines, the cylinders are numbered 1-3-5 on the passenger side (Bank 1) and 2-4-6 on the driver's side (Bank 2), from front to back. Cylinder 2 is the front cylinder on the driver's side. For V8 (6.2L LS3/L99) engines, cylinders are 1-3-5-7 on the driver's side and 2-4-6-8 on the passenger side. Cylinder 2 is the front-most cylinder on the passenger side.
- Check for Stored Codes: Use an OBD-II scanner to confirm P0202 is present and note any other codes like P0302.
- Inspect Wiring: Carefully inspect the wiring harness and connector for cylinder 2's fuel injector. Look for chafing, melting, corrosion, or loose pins, paying close attention to the areas mentioned in TSB PIP4924D, especially where the harness routes over engine components.
- Use a Noid Light: Disconnect the injector and plug a 'noid' light into the connector. Start the engine. A rhythmic flashing light indicates the PCM and wiring are sending the signal correctly. No flash or a steady light points to a wiring or PCM issue.
- Test the Injector: If the noid light flashes correctly, the injector is the likely culprit. Turn off the engine. Unplug the injector and measure its resistance with a multimeter set to Ohms. For V8 models, compare the reading to the 11-14 Ohm specification. For V6 GDI models, compare to the ~1.5 Ohm specification. An out-of-spec reading indicates a bad injector.
- Swap Injectors: As a final confirmation, swap the cylinder 2 injector with the cylinder 4 injector. Clear the codes and run the engine. If the code returns as P0204, you have definitively confirmed a bad injector. 🎬 Watch this LS3 fuel injector replacement walkthrough
- Inspect Spark Plug: As a sanity check, remove and inspect the spark plug from cylinder 2. A heavily fouled, damaged, or worn plug could be contributing to the misfire symptoms, as documented by at least one owner.

Related Codes That Often Appear With This One
- P0302 — P0302 means 'Cylinder 2 Misfire Detected.' Since P0202 indicates a problem with fueling cylinder 2, a misfire is the direct result. A P0202 will almost always cause a P0302.
- P0200 — P0200 stands for 'Injector Circuit Malfunction.' This is a general code indicating a problem with the injector circuit as a whole, and may appear alongside a more specific code like P0202.
Technical Service Bulletins (TSBs) & Recalls
- PIP4924D: Service Engine Soon Malfunction Indicator Lamp on and a misfire. Technician may find Diagnostic Trouble Codes P0201, P0202, etc. and should inspect the fuel injector wiring harness for rub through or internal wire opens.
- PIE0802: A preliminary bulletin from GM Engineering requesting data on vehicles setting a P0202, specifically asking for photos of the wiring harness and its contact points with the Cam Shaft Housing Cover Insulator before repairs are performed.

Mechanic-Grade Diagnostic Values
- Fuel Pressure (V8 PFI - LS3/L99) — expected: 58-62 PSI (Key-On, Engine-Off or at idle). Failure: Pressure dropping below 50 PSI under load can indicate a weak fuel pump.
- Fuel Pressure (V6 GDI - LFX) — expected: Low Side: 55-60 PSI (Key-On, Engine-Off). High Side: Can exceed 2,000 PSI while running.. Failure: Low side pressure below spec indicates an in-tank pump issue; erratic high-side pressure can point to a failing high-pressure fuel pump (HPFP).
- Injector Pulse Width (PFI) — expected: 1-5 milliseconds (ms) at idle.. Failure: A value of 0 ms or an unusually high value on cylinder 2's data PID would indicate a control problem.
- Injector Circuit Voltage — expected: 12V (± 2V) on the power supply side of the connector.. Failure: Voltage outside this range points to a wiring or power supply fault.
Scan Tool Commands That Help
- GDS2 / High-End Scan Tool: Injector Balance Test — This bidirectional test commands the PCM to fire each injector individually while monitoring the fuel rail pressure drop. If cylinder 2 shows a significantly different pressure drop compared to other cylinders, it confirms a flow issue with that injector. This helps differentiate a clogged injector from an electrical fault.
Wiring & Ground Locations
- ECM Pin (V8 LS3/L99) — For a 2014 Camaro, the Cylinder 2 Injector Control wire is a Green/Black wire at Pin 37 of the ECM's X1 connector.. This is the specific pin at the engine's computer to test for a control signal. Probing here can definitively isolate a problem to the PCM itself or the wiring harness leading to the engine.
- ECM Pin (V6 LFX) — The Cylinder 2 Injector Control wire is typically a Light Blue wire at Pin 47 in the X2 (Black) connector at the ECM.. Knowing this pin is crucial for performing a continuity test on the control wire between the ECM and the injector connector, bypassing the entire engine harness to check for an internal break.
- Engine Block Grounds — There are multiple critical ground straps. One is on the passenger side, attaching to the front of the cylinder head near the ABS block. Another is on the passenger side block, underneath the exhaust manifold near the starter. Others are located at the rear of each cylinder head.. A corroded or loose engine ground can cause erratic electrical behavior and introduce resistance into various circuits, including the injector drivers. The ground near the starter is noted by some to be poorly tightened from the factory.
Real Owner Repair Stories
- Camaro5.com forum user (5th Gen Camaro with aftermarket twin turbo setup and new injectors) — Engine dumping fuel on cylinders 2, 3, and 8. Codes P0202, P0203, P0208 present.
❌ Tried (didn't work) Checking fuses.
✅ What actually fixed it The user discovered a wiring connector had fallen and melted on the hot side of the turbo. Replacing the melted connector resolved the short circuit and the codes. - YouTube - Eddie's Customs & Restorations (5th Gen Camaro SS) — Service Stabilitrak light, codes P0174 (Bank 2 Lean), P0202, and P0302.
❌ Tried (didn't work) The owner initially suspected the fuel injector based on the P0202 code. Listening to the injector with a screwdriver confirmed it was clicking (activating).
✅ What actually fixed it The actual cause was a dead spark plug on cylinder 2. Replacing the single spark plug for $9 cleared all codes and resolved the misfire and lean condition.

Model Year Variations Within This Range
- 2012-2014: V6 models from 2012 onward use the LFX engine with Gasoline Direct Injection (GDI). This system uses a high-pressure fuel pump and different injectors (e.g., ACDelco 12634126) with a very low resistance (~1.5-2.0 Ohms) compared to the PFI injectors on the 2011 V6 (LLT) and all V8s. Diagnostic values and parts are not interchangeable.
